Kids are returning to school, and so are school boards — including the state Board of Education. Catch up on what they’re doing here on this week’s Take Note…

State board: When the Colorado Board of Education officially returned from their summer break on Wednesday, a to fill the vacancy former chairwoman Marcia Neal left , elected a new board chair, and resurrected the idea of . The discussion about graduation guidelines was dominated by the board’s conservative voices and their attempts to find how to do as little as is required by statute in order to maintain flexibility for school districts.

In other work, the board was supposed to vote on from No Child Left Behind. Instead, because staff still had another issue to work through, and to wait for more guidance on allowing Colorado not to punish districts with low test participation, the board postponed their vote until the waiver request is finalized, they hope, by next month.

Speaking of the U.S. Department of Education, to help the state pay for more low-income students to take Advanced Placement tests. Data showed states that had the money last year were able to increase the number of low-income students taking AP tests.
